Table 3 The five primary behaviour change methods

From: A new integrated behavioural intervention for knee osteoarthritis: development and pilot study

Behaviour change method

Definition

Persuasive communication

Guiding individuals toward the adoption of an idea, attitude, or action by using arguments or other means.

Using imagery

Presenting information in a pictorial format will aid the communication of conceptual ideas and facilitate the learning of new motor patterns

Consciousness raising

Providing information and feedback about the causes, consequences, and alternatives for a problem behaviour.

Counter conditioning

Encouraging the learning of healthier behaviours that can substitute for problem behaviours.

Feedback

Giving information to individuals regarding the extent to which they are accomplishing learning or performance.
